Patent number: 11618199Abstract: A twin-screw extruder is provided in which screws have different rotational speeds depending on the process of treating the raw material and in which degradation of the raw material is less likely to occur. Twin-screw extruder 1 has two screws 3, 5 that extend in parallel to each other. Each screw 3, 5 has cylindrical upstream screw 31 and downstream screw 35, wherein upstream screw 31 has shaft hole 315 that extends in longitudinal direction X and screw flight 316 on an outer circumferential surface thereof, and downstream screw 35 includes large diameter portion 353 having screw flight 357 on an outer circumferential surface thereof and small diameter shaft portion 351 that has a smaller diameter than large diameter portion 353, wherein small diameter shaft portion 351 of downstream screw 35 is inserted into shaft hole 315 of upstream screw 31. Upstream screw 31 and downstream screw 35 can be independently rotated.Type: GrantFiled: February 13, 2019Date of Patent: April 4, 2023Assignee: THE JAPAN STEEL WORKS, LTD.Inventors: Kazutoshi Izumiya, Katsumi Sumida, Yoshitaka Kimura, Masashi Tanimoto, Hiroyuki Okuma, Katsuyuki Kaneko, Shizuo Ueshige, Nobuaki Tanaka, Takahiro Nakamaru

Patent number: 11299826Abstract: Provided is a tubular fabric that has a homogeneous structure along its outer circumference and excellent shape-stability and that is useful as hoses for transferring a fluid or powder or for protecting linear materials such as a wire, a cable, and a conduit, tubular filters, and medical base materials such as an artificial blood vessel. The tubular fabric includes a wall part that is woven by interlacing a warp yarn and a weft yarn and that has a double weave structure, a weft yarn in an outer layer and a weft yarn in an inner layer being not intersected with each other. The tubular fabric preferably has a circularity c of 0.8 or more and 1.2 or less, the circularity c being represented by the following equation of an outer diameter b perpendicular to an outer diameter a with respect to the outer diameter a, the outer diameter a being obtained by measuring a location corresponding to a fabric width A in weaving of the tubular fabric. Circularity c=a/b.Type: GrantFiled: April 12, 2019Date of Patent: April 12, 2022Assignee: TORAY INDUSTRIES, INC.Inventors: Nobuaki Tanaka, Satoshi Yamada

Publication number: 20220062513Abstract: A medical base material for an indwelling cardiovascular device in which a unique knitted structure made of multifilaments containing ultra-fine fibers can maintain the antithrombotic property through the early endothelialization has improved storage property in a sheath catheter and mechanical strength. The medical base material includes a knitted fabric made of multifilaments containing 30 wt % or more of ultra-fine fibers having a single thread diameter of 1 ?m to 10 ?m, and heparin, a heparin derivative, or a pharmaceutically acceptable salt thereof, which is chemically bound to the surface of the ultra-fine fibers, wherein: the knitted fabric has a basis weight of 5 mg/cm2 to 20 mg/cm2, a thickness of 200 ?m or less, and a water permeability of 1000 mL/min/cm2 to 10,000 mL/min/cm2 at a pressure of 120 mmHg.Type: ApplicationFiled: January 30, 2020Publication date: March 3, 2022Inventors: So Kakiyama, Satoshi Yamada, Nobuaki Tanaka, Kazuhiro Tanahashi

Patent number: 11245981Abstract: A microphone array includes first and second microphones (Ma, Mb) placed on a first axis (f), a third microphone (Mc) placed on a plane (fg) formed by the first axis and a second axis (g) and at a position other than on the first axis, and a fourth microphone (Md) placed on a third axis (h), and at a position other than on the plane formed by the first and the second axes, and a processing circuit generates signals (Cx, Cy, Cz) having bidirectionality in first, second and third mutually perpendicular directions (x, y, z), and an omnidirectional signal (Cw), based on signals (Ba to Bd) obtained by sound collection by means of the first to fourth microphones. It is possible to generate signals having bidirectionality in mutually perpendicular directions, and an omnidirectional signal, without using special microphones, and without excessive restrictions with regard to the placement of the microphones.Type: GrantFiled: November 15, 2017Date of Patent: February 8, 2022Assignee: MITSUBISHI ELECTRIC CORPORATIONInventors: Tomoharu Awano, Masaru Kimura, Satoru Furuta, Jin Hirano, Atsuyoshi Yano, Nobuaki Tanaka
